Environmental and Security Considerations for Hard Drive Disposal

When disposing of hard drives, both environmental impact and data security must be taken into account. Hard drives contain materials such as aluminum, steel, copper, and rare earth metals, along with hazardous substances like lead and other heavy metals. Improper disposal can contribute to environmental pollution and pose health risks.

From a security standpoint, hard drives often contain sensitive personal or business data. Simply throwing them away or placing them in a recycle bin without proper data destruction increases the risk of data breaches, identity theft, or corporate espionage.

To mitigate these risks, consider the following:

  • Data Destruction Methods: Before disposal, data should be irreversibly destroyed using software-based wiping, degaussing, or physical destruction.
  • Certified E-Waste Recyclers: Choose recyclers who comply with environmental regulations and provide certification of proper disposal.
  • Local Regulations: Many jurisdictions have specific laws on electronic waste disposal that prohibit throwing hard drives in regular trash.

Comparison of Hard Drive Disposal Methods

Understanding the advantages and disadvantages of each disposal method can help determine the best choice depending on individual circumstances.

Disposal Method Environmental Impact Data Security Convenience Cost
Throwing in Trash High negative impact due to hazardous materials Very low; data easily recoverable Very high; no effort needed None
Recycle Bin (non-specialized) Moderate; depends on local waste handling Low; data not necessarily destroyed High; readily accessible None to low
Certified E-Waste Recycling Low; materials properly processed High; often includes data destruction Moderate; may require transport Low to moderate
Professional Data Destruction Low; environmentally responsible Very high; physical or digital destruction guaranteed Moderate; scheduling and drop-off required Moderate to high
Manufacturer Take-Back Low; manufacturer ensures proper recycling High; often includes data wiping services Moderate; requires shipping or drop-off Usually free

Practical Steps to Prepare Hard Drives for Disposal

Before handing over hard drives to any disposal or recycling service, follow these practical steps to ensure data security and proper handling:

  • Back Up Data: Save any important information to a secure location before erasing the drive.
  • Use Data Wiping Software: Employ tools that overwrite data multiple times, following recognized standards such as DoD 5220.22-M.
  • Physically Destroy the Drive: If data wiping is not feasible, physically damage the drive platters with a hammer or drill holes through the device.
  • Label Drives: Clearly mark drives as “Data Destroyed” after wiping or physical destruction to prevent accidental reuse.
  • Document Disposal: Retain receipts or certificates from recycling or destruction services for your records.

Environmental and Security Considerations

Hard drives contain materials such as aluminum, rare earth metals, and potentially toxic substances including lead and mercury. When disposed of improperly, these components can leach into soil and water, causing environmental damage.

Material Environmental Impact Recycling Benefit
Aluminum Non-toxic but contributes to landfill volume Widely recyclable, reduces need for mining
Rare Earth Metals Environmentally hazardous if released Recoverable and valuable for electronics manufacturing
Lead and Mercury Highly toxic, contaminates soil and water Must be safely contained and processed

From a security perspective, sensitive data stored on hard drives can be retrieved if the drives are discarded without proper data destruction. Physical or software-based data wiping methods ensure that information cannot be recovered by unauthorized parties.

Steps to Prepare Hard Drives for Recycling

To ensure hard drives are safely recycled, follow these steps:

  1. Backup Important Data: Save any necessary files to a secure location before beginning the disposal process.
  2. Perform Data Wiping: Use reputable software tools such as DBAN (Darik’s Boot and Nuke) or built-in utilities to overwrite all data multiple times.
  3. Physical Destruction (Optional but Recommended): Use methods like drilling holes through the platters, shredding, or degaussing to physically render the drive unusable.
  4. Locate Certified E-Waste Facilities: Search for local recycling centers that accept hard drives and comply with environmental regulations.
  5. Use Manufacturer or Retailer Programs: Take advantage of take-back or trade-in services offered by manufacturers or electronics retailers.

Following these steps not only protects sensitive information but also contributes to environmental sustainability by ensuring valuable materials are recovered and toxic substances are handled properly.
